Claims
- 1. An apparatus for cleaning accumulated deposits from the pores in the domes mounted in an activated sludge aeration sewage treatment pond in a system that includes in combination a concentrated liquid acid supply; and air pump; a drop leg; a main header; branch headers; plenum chambers and a plurality of diffuser domes each mounted on its respective plenum chamber wherein a dilute liquid acid is filled into and pumped through at least certain of said branch headers, said plenum chambers and the pores of their respective diffuser domes; said apparatus comprising a mixing means; means for feeding said concentrated liquid acid supply to said mixing means to produce said dilute liquid acid solution which is operative to react with the deposits in the pores of said domes; means to supply water under pressure to said mixing means for dissolving the concentrated liquid acid in the water to form said dilute acid; means to feed said dilute acid cleaning solution into said drop leg, said branch header, said plenum chambers and the pores of their respective domes; and means to force said dilute acid through said system whereby to react said dilute acid with said deposits and force the reaction products from the pores of said domes.
- 2. An apparatus as in claim 1 wherein said mixing means includes a venturi and said means to supply water under pressure is adapted to feed said water to flow through said venturi in said mixing chamber for mixing said concentrated liquid acid with said water.
- 3. An apparatus as in claim 2 wherein said means to supply water under pressure is adapted to feed said water under pressure through said venturi and a feed conduit is connected between said concentrated liquid acid supply and said venturi.
- 4. An apparatus as in claim 3 wherein said venturi includes an elongated central passage having an axis along which the means to supply water directs the water to flow, and said feed conduit for said concentrated supply is connected to the center along the length of said elongated passage.
- 5. An apparatus as in claim 4 wherein said means to supply water to said central passage includes means to adjust the pressure within said flow of water.
- 6. An apparatus as in claim 5 wherein said feed conduit from said concentrate supply includes means to control the flow of concentrated acid from said supply to said central passage.
- 7. An apparatus as in claim 1 wherein said apparatus includes valve means to shut off the flow of air to said drop leg when said means to feed said dilute liquid acid cleaning solution is activated, and said valve means for shuting off said flow is adapted to be opened to force said dilute acid and the reaction products from the pores of said domes.
